flaunted柯林斯釋義

VERB炫耀;誇耀;賣弄

If you say that someone flaunts their possessions, abilities, or qualities, you mean that they display them in a very obvious way, especially in order to try to obtain other people's admiration.

  • They drove around in Rolls-Royces, openly flaunting their wealth...

    他們開著勞斯萊斯到處轉悠,公開炫耀他們的財富。

  • One secret he learned very early on was not to flaunt his success.

    他很早就學到的一個秘訣就是不要誇耀自己的成功。

VERB招搖過市;賣弄性感;搔首弄姿

If you say that someone is flaunting themselves, you disapprove of them because they are behaving in a very confident way, or in a way that is intended to attract sexual attention.

  • She's asking for trouble, flaunting herself like that. Did you see the way Major Winston was looking at her?

    她那麼招搖,真是在自找麻煩。看到溫斯頓少校看她的樣子了嗎?

  • ...tourists flaunting themselves in front of the castle guards in bra and shorts.

    穿著文胸和短褲在城堡衛兵面前招搖賣弄的遊客們
